''Hydrate Addition at Low Temperature'' or HALT is a dry calcium- based hydrate injection process for the removal of SO/sub 2/ from flue gases off a sulfur bearing fuel. In this process the hydrate is pneumatically conveyed and injected into the flue gas stream as a dry particulates. The flue gas is cooled downstream of the hydrate injection location by spraying the gas with a stream of finely atomized water droplets. The water is atomized into a fine spray mist by using air under pressure as the atomizing fluid. The waste product from this process is the dry disposable solids which differ considerably from the wet cake solids obtained from a wet FGD process. The HALT test program currently being conducted at Dravo Lime Company and Ohio Edison Company is to be carried out in two stages: (1) Parametric testing on a 1.0 MM BTU/hour combustor, and (2) Follow up long term testing (six months) on a 5 MW unit. The first stage of the program which involves the parametric testing is now completed. Results are presented. 9 refs., 18 figs.
